ICMEI and Indo Russia Film & Cultural Forum Present Spectacular Russian Dance Performance at Marwah Studios
Noida: The International Chamber of Media and Entertainment Industry (ICMEI), through its Indo Russia Film & Cultural Forum, in association with the Rotary E-Club of Winter Haven, organized a mesmerizing cultural evening featuring the renowned Russian dance ensemble Model Studio of Free Dance “Barefoot” at AAFT, Marwah Studios, Film City, Noida. The performance was dedicated to the theme “Love, Peace and Unity Through Art and Culture.”
The audience was enthralled by an outstanding presentation of contemporary and traditional Russian folk dances that beautifully reflected the rich cultural heritage of Russia. The event served as another milestone in strengthening the cultural bond between India and Russia through the universal language of art.
Speaking on the occasion, Eleena from Russia House said, “Model Studio of Free Dance ‘Barefoot’ is an acclaimed contemporary and folk dance group from the Balaklava Culture Palace in Sevastopol, Crimea. The ensemble has earned appreciation for preserving Russian cultural traditions while presenting them in a contemporary style before international audiences.”
Welcoming the artists, Dr. Sandeep Marwah, President of Marwah Studios and Chair of the Indo Russia Film & Cultural Forum, said, “Art and culture have the unique power to connect people beyond geographical and political boundaries. Such cultural exchanges promote friendship, mutual respect, and understanding between nations. We are proud to host this exceptional Russian dance troupe at Marwah Studios and remain committed to our mission of spreading love, peace, and unity through art and culture.”
As a mark of appreciation and respect, Dr. Sandeep Marwah presented commemorative mementos to all 20 members of the visiting dance troupe for their remarkable performance and their contribution to strengthening Indo-Russian cultural relations.
The event witnessed the presence of distinguished guests, members of the cultural fraternity, students of AAFT, media professionals, and art lovers, who applauded the captivating performances and appreciated the continuing efforts of ICMEI and the Indo Russia Film & Cultural Forum in promoting international cultural diplomacy.

AAFT Becomes First Media Institutions in India to Offer Comprehensive OB Van Training
Noida: The Asian Academy of Film and Television (AAFT) continues to strengthen its position as a pioneer in media education by providing specialized training on Outside Broadcasting (OB) Van operations to students of its Department of Cinema and Department of Journalism, without any additional cost.
The advanced hands-on training equips students with the practical skills required for multi-camera productions and live event broadcasting, opening up exciting career opportunities in the rapidly expanding media and broadcast industry.
Students undergoing OB Van training at AAFT gain real-world experience in managing live broadcasts of major national and international events, including sports tournaments, award ceremonies, national parades, cultural festivals, satellite launches, and large-scale public events. The training enables them to understand the complexities of live production, camera coordination, vision mixing, sound management, and broadcast transmission.
“AAFT has always believed in providing industry-oriented education that prepares students for the future. Our investment in advanced equipment and a fully functional OB Van reflects our commitment to excellence in practical training,” said Dr. Sandeep Marwah, President of AAFT.
“Live broadcasting is one of the most specialized and demanding segments of the media industry. By offering comprehensive OB Van training, we are ensuring that our students are equipped with the latest technical skills and are ready to contribute effectively to the industry from day one. We want trained human resources to be available for this fast-growing and technologically advanced sector,” he added.
The institution has made substantial investments in state-of-the-art broadcasting infrastructure, enabling students to gain hands-on experience on professional equipment that mirrors industry standards. This unique educational approach gives AAFT students a competitive advantage and significantly enhances their employability in television networks, sports broadcasting, event coverage, digital media platforms, and live production companies.
For over three decades, AAFT has remained committed to innovation in education, continuously introducing cutting-edge technologies and practical learning opportunities that bridge the gap between academia and industry.
With this initiative, AAFT once again reinforces its reputation as a trendsetter in media and entertainment education, creating highly skilled professionals ready to meet the evolving demands of the global broadcasting industry.

AAFT Introduces Prestigious Awards for Short Films at the Historic 128th AAFT Festival of Short Digital Films
Noida, India: In a landmark initiative aimed at recognizing and encouraging emerging cinematic talent, the Asian Academy of Film & Television (AAFT) has announced the introduction of the AAFT Awards for Short Films during the 128th AAFT Festival of Short Digital Films at Marwah Studios, Noida Film City.
For the first time in the history of the festival, outstanding young filmmakers will be formally honored for their exceptional creative achievements during their academic journey at AAFT. The awards have been specially designed to motivate, inspire, and celebrate the next generation of storytellers and content creators who have demonstrated excellence in filmmaking.
The awards will be presented in two major categories of visual entertainment: Fiction Films and Music Videos, recognizing originality, artistic expression, technical excellence, and impactful storytelling.
Announcing the initiative, Dr. Sandeep Marwah, Chancellor of AAFT, President of Marwah Studios, Vice President of the Film Federation of India, and President of the International Chamber of Media and Entertainment Industry (ICMEI), stated:
“The AAFT Festival of Short Digital Films has created a unique place in the global film education ecosystem. We hold the distinction of organizing the world’s most consistent and extensive festival dedicated to student cinema. With the 128th edition, we are proud to introduce the AAFT Awards for Short Films to formally recognize and encourage the extraordinary efforts of young filmmakers.”
Dr. Marwah further emphasized the unparalleled achievements of the festival: “AAFT has established a remarkable world record by organizing 128 editions of this exclusive festival. It is perhaps the only festival of its kind that is conducted four times a year, providing continuous opportunities for emerging talent. More than 3,000 directors have premiered their debut films through this platform, making it one of the most significant launchpads for young filmmakers anywhere in the world.”
Over the years, the AAFT Festival of Short Digital Films has become an internationally respected platform that nurtures creativity, innovation, and professional excellence. The festival has consistently encouraged students to experiment with new ideas, explore diverse themes, and develop their cinematic voice while receiving exposure before distinguished juries, industry professionals, and global audiences.
The introduction of the AAFT Awards marks a significant milestone in the institution’s commitment to fostering excellence in film education and promoting emerging talent on a global stage. The awards are expected to further strengthen AAFT’s mission of creating future leaders in cinema, television, and digital media.
As the 128th edition approaches, filmmakers, media professionals, and cinema enthusiasts eagerly await another celebration of creativity, innovation, and cinematic excellence at Marwah Studios—the home of one of the world’s most enduring and influential student film festivals.
